Sentence examples for a viable commercial from inspiring English sources

The phrase "a viable commercial"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ing a business opportunity, product, or service that is feasible and likely to succeed in the market.
Example: "After conducting thorough market research, we believe we have developed a viable commercial that can attract a significant customer base."
Alternatives: "a feasible business" or "a marketable product".
